Output e30e6c5ecb795a7af8fa531f2e8ec71c7909e4f1b09cac846f73cd0841ebfb09:7

value
173041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c83c00919aec7bc194b9e54d4a0ff68c2713126 OP_EQUAL
address
38fb7HNFkLFWcrvBPMQkepKGqRKGQN7aoy
transaction
e30e6c5ecb795a7af8fa531f2e8ec71c7909e4f1b09cac846f73cd0841ebfb09
confirmations
266583
spent
true